The M/V Sam Houston has been operating as Port Houston’s public tour vessel since its inaugural voyage on July 30, 1958. This free service offers a leisurely, 90-minute round-trip, educational tour along the Houston Ship Channel.
Embarking from Port Houston’s Sam Houston Landing, visiting sightseers aboard the M/V Sam Houston can enjoy passing views of international cargo vessels and operations at the port’s Turning Basin Terminal. The 95-ft. vessel holds up to 100 passengers and features air-conditioned, lounge seating, as well as standing room outside on the boat’s deck.

Details:
PORT HOUSTON ACCESS
Passengers 18 and older must present a valid, government-issued photo identification (passport, military ID, drivers’ license, state ID, etc.) before entering Port Houston property. Masks are optional for ages two (2) or older while aboard the tour. Because the Sam Houston tour is located inside an active port facility, guests must enter the terminal and drive to the tour area in a car, van or bus.
PARKING
Parking at the Sam Houston Landing is free. Ample spaces are available for personal vehicles as well as charter vans and buses.
HANDICAPPED ACCESSIBILITY
The vessel is handicapped accessible, but please be advised that certain conditions may require an alternative configuration of the vessel, limiting handicapped accessibility.
CARRY-ON BAGS
Backpacks, over-sized purses and other large bags are prohibited aboard the vessel. Passengers’ personal belongings may be subject to searches in accordance with federal regulations.
CHILDREN
As part of our commitment to safety, all children under age 12 must be accompanied by an adult. A maximum passenger ratio of one (1) adult for every four (4) children under age 12 is mandatory.
RESTROOM FACILITIES
Restroom facilities are available at the Sam Houston Landing area. Restrooms are also available below deck aboard the vessel.
FOOD & BEVERAGES
Passengers may not bring food or beverages, except for water, onto the dock area or aboard the vessel. One free beverage per passenger is offered on the vessel during the tour. Due to extreme heat in the summer, we advise that you bring your own water or water bottles while you wait to board the vessel at the landing area.
